 MS>              I have a question. I currently use FD 2.12 and I was
 MS> wondering how to get areafix to respond to my requests. Plus, I was
 MS> reading about compatibility of stone age and type 2+. Is there a way to
 MS> configure FD to use either stone age or type 2+? Please do reply..

Areafix requests are handled by your mail and file processors.  Is this 
an issue you are having on your system or on another system?  Also, 
stone age and type-2+ I believe are generated by your mail processor and 
not FD itself.  For both of these issues, I would recommend reading the 
manuals that come with your mail and file processors or even post in the 
appropriate Fidonet echo for each.
